Output 376b0fb2dbd18ecc72ed57c98185b6a3027da75625a31e6d79f87250f23e0348:9

value
5342808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20a01b297123abafffb9dbec92c26a6bf10c9175 OP_EQUAL
address
34fXM3owwK42n5ygTY5evkDGwoYKqqxryq
transaction
376b0fb2dbd18ecc72ed57c98185b6a3027da75625a31e6d79f87250f23e0348
spent
true